Discussion Questions:

1.  What kind of expectations do you have for God to work in your life today and during your lifetime?  Is it fair to say that if you don’t expect much, it is a lot easier to be discouraged or pessimistic concerning God and His promises?  Elaborate on this.

2.  How do expectations influence your choices and/or your interactions with people?  How do people tend to live up to (or down to) the expectations you have of them?

3.  How does time influence your expectations concerning the promises of God and His fulfillment?  Why did God make promises to Abraham, Moses, David and Simeon that He was not going to fulfill for many years?  How does this encourage or discourage you concerning the promises He has made for your life?

4.  How does living by faith in God inconvenience you?  What do we learn from being inconvenienced that we would not learn if there was no inconvenience?  When is the last time you thanked God for His inconveniences?

5.  How have you seen God’s Kingdom be hidden in plain sight?  Why hide things at all?  Why not make everything plain and simple to see?  How do our expectations add to or hinder our ability to see what is hidden in plain sight?

Discussion Questions:

1.  Tell of a time recently when you didn’t want to participate in something but were pleasantly surprised and encouraged by attending.  Why is our attitude or motivation often easily persuaded by what is happening in the moment?

2.  Living in a world with broken and selfish exhibitions of power, how has Jesus’ model benefitted you in your daily living?  How does one balance living according to Jesus’ model of humble and servant uses of power in a world that might take advantage of that?

3.  Why do you suppose with God being sovereign, He would choose for Mary to give birth away from home and with such poor conditions and little help?  How do you respond when God chooses a tougher path for you to take than what you envisioned?  What keeps you motivated to carry on when it feels like you are getting the chaff pounded out of you?

4.  Does God always reveal the purpose or meaning behind the trials and struggles we encounter?  Where do you turn or what do you do when you can’t figure out the purpose or meaning behind what God is allowing into your life?

5.  Why is it important that all of God’s promises are “YES” in Jesus?  How well do you share God’s “YES” with the people around you?  What could you do to improve in passing this on?

Discussion Questions:

1.  Tell of the difference you experience when you come to worship prepared versus just going through the motions.  What are some ways you can be better prepared for the work of God in your daily living?  What kinds of things distract you from preparing?

2.  How do the teachings of God help you look ahead?  Why is it better to look ahead than to merely focus upon the moment?  How can looking back at God’s promises and how they have been fulfilled help you to look ahead with peace and hope?

3.  How have people rained on your parade as you have walked with the LORD?  What role does unpreparedness play in falling into being one who rains on parades?

4.  How much struggle do you have when things are changed from the status quo?  How much trouble do you think you would have had with John’s strange ways and his message?

5.  What peace do you find in the sunrise and the removal of the shadow of death?  Do you struggle with fear of darkness and death?  What kinds of things block the light in those areas?

6.  How has the message from the sermon this week helped you to prepare for celebration and worship throughout the week?  What other preparation will you need so you can maintain the ability to worship and celebrate through the course of your busy week?
